A new Jurassic fossil from Scotland, Breugnathair elgolensis, shows a combination of snake-like jaws and teeth with a lizard-like body and limbs, providing direct evidence of diverse squamate traits early in their history.

Phoresis is the name for when one organism attaches to another for the purpose of travel, and pea clams (Sphaeriidae) are masters of it. They attach to birds, fish, salamanders, and even aquatic insects like dragonflies or water boatmen to get a ride upstream. Ride on, little clams! (293)

Born #OnThisDay in 1907 was geologist and palaeontologist Professor Dorothy Hill FRS. She was the first female professor at an Australian university, the first female president of the Australian Academy of Science, and the first Australian woman to become Fellow of the Royal Society. #WomenInSTEM
